Prep Time:15 mins
Cook Time:10 mins
Total Time:25 mins
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 15 oz canned salmon
  • 1 cup panko bread crumbs
  • 1 piece large egg
  • 2 tablespoons mayonnaise
  • 1 teaspoon dijon mustard
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
  • 2 tablespoons fresh parsley, chopped
  • 2 tablespoons green onion, finely chopped
  • 0.5 teaspoon paprika
  • 0.5 teaspoon salt
  • 0.25 teaspoon black pepper
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il

Directions

Step 1

Open the canned salmon, drain the excess liquid, and flake it into a large mixing bowl. If using canned salmon with bones and skin, mash them well; they are edible and a great source of calcium.

Step 2

Add the panko bread crumbs, egg, mayonnaise, Dijon mustard, lemon juice, parsley, green onion, paprika, salt, and pepper to the mixing bowl with the salmon.

Step 3

Mix the ingredients thoroughly until they are well combined. The mixture should hold together when pressed. If it feels too wet, add a small amount of additional bread crumbs; if too dry, add a little more mayonnaise.

Step 4

Divide the mixture into 8 equal portions and shape each into a round patty, about 1/2-inch thick.

Step 5

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at until shimmering.

Step 6

Carefully place the salmon patties in the skillet, ensuring not to overcrowd the pan. Cook them in batches if necessary.

Step 7

Cook each patty for about 3-4 minutes per side, or until golden brown and crispy. Flip gently to avoid breaking the patties.

Step 8

Once cooked, transfer the patties to a plate lined with paper towels to drain any excess oil.

Step 9

Serve the salmon patties warm with your favorite dipping sauce, side salad, or a squeeze of fresh lemon juice. Enjoy!
